How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Delray Beach?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Delray Beach Studio Apartments | $2,164 | $1,550 | $3,180 |
| Delray Beach 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,569 | $1,550 | $7,000 |
| Delray Beach 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,084 | $1,395 | $7,500 |
| Delray Beach 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,820 | $2,100 | $9,011 |
| Delray Beach 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,855 | $4,855 | $4,855 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Delray Beach Apartments with Swimming Pool
What is the Cheapest Swimming Pool apartment in Delray Beach?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Delray Beach with Swimming Pool is at Whispering Palms Apartment Homes listed at $1,550.
How much is the average rent for Delray Beach Apartments with Swimming Pool?
The average rent for a Apartment in Delray Beach with Swimming Pool is $3,258.
What is the largest Delray Beach Apartment for rent with Swimming Pool?
Today's Apartment with Swimming Pool and the most square footage in Delray Beach is a 2,000 square feet unit starting from $2,249 at One Boynton.
What is the average size for Delray Beach Apartments for rent with Swimming Pool?
The average size for a rental with Swimming Pool in Delray Beach is currently at 806 sq ft.
